Gulls roll past Anna Maria

BEVERLY, Mass. - Powered by two goals from their senior tri-captain, defender Sarah Miller (Nashua, N.H.), the Gulls easily rolled past visiting Anna Maria College on Senior Day held at Endicott College. With the win, Endicott finishes the season undefeated in The Commonwealth Coast Conference at 12-0-1 and improves its overall record to 13-2-2, while the AMCATS of Anna Maria fell to 3-10-4 on the year, still remaining winless in conference play at 0-10-1.

The Gulls thoroughly dominated play throughout the game, jumping on the AMCATS quickly and never looking back. Thirteen minutes into the contest midfielder Caitlin Flynn (Southold, N.Y.) scored off of a penalty kick, beating Anna Maria goaltender Karine Almeida (Brockton, Mass.) to put Endicott up for good.

Spreading the wealth around, Endicott had six different players who scored a goal, and a total of nine players tallied a point during the contest. Five minutes after Flynn's first goal, forward Colleen Pepin (Fairhaven, Mass.) put one in the net after a downfield rush from Casey Moran (Bradford, Mass.), and a cross from teammate Allyson Bellemore (Manchester, N.H.). Pepin easily flipped it in after the assists from her teammates, quickly making the score 2-0. To close out the half, the senior Miller netted her two goals of the game within ten minutes of each other, the second being an impressive 35 yard boot that soared over the AMCATS goaltender, making the score a definitive 4-0.

In the second half, Endicott's Bellemore, Meaghan McGovern (Wrentham, Mass.), and Briana Russo (Danvers, Mass.) also put themselves into the box score with goals, ending the game with a 7-0 victory for Endicott. Thoroughly dominating the contest, the Gulls had a 41-3 shot differential, while playing three different goaltenders including senior Amy Meuse (Saugus, Mass.), Nicole Lawlor (Mansfield, Mass.) and Elise Berry (Londonderry, N.H.).

Looking to continue their hot streak of 14 games without a loss, Endicott will next face a strong Tufts University squad on the road in a nonconference matchup that will be Endicott's last game of the season. This game will take place at 3: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Anna Maria looks to pick up its first conference victory of the year when it hosts Nichols College in a game at 3:00 p.m. on Tuesday.
